Output 5d81165c73faeb294a566f8e21b4d0daf6c84e689df155fa0458b64425cba090:63

value
2043797
script pubkey
OP_0 OP_PUSHBYTES_20 a18db7d3fd1f3850d02e532fe579823becb34e16
address
bc1q5xxm05laruu9p5pw2vh727vz80ktxnsk8dvyq3
transaction
5d81165c73faeb294a566f8e21b4d0daf6c84e689df155fa0458b64425cba090
spent
true